Macro Perspective: The Big Picture
The macro perspective focuses on the big picture, examining large-scale systems, trends, and patterns. This approach is essential for understanding complex phenomena that cannot be grasped by looking at individual components. Here are some key areas where the macro perspective is applied:
- Economics: Macroeconomics studies the overall performance of an economy, including factors like GDP, inflation, and unemployment rates.
- Biology: In ecology, the macro perspective examines ecosystems and biomes, looking at how different species interact and affect the environment as a whole.
- Software Development: At the architectural level, developers use a macro perspective to design systems that can scale and integrate with other components.
- Project Management: A macro view helps managers oversee the entire project lifecycle, ensuring that all components work together towards the project's goals.
One of the primary benefits of the macro perspective is its ability to provide a holistic view of a system. This allows for better strategic planning and decision-making. However, it can also be a limitation, as the macro perspective may overlook important details that could impact the system's performance.
Micro Perspective: The Details Matter
The micro perspective, on the other hand, focuses on the details, examining individual components and their interactions. This approach is crucial for understanding how small-scale processes contribute to larger systems. Here are some key areas where the micro perspective is applied:
- Economics: Microeconomics studies individual markets and consumer behavior, looking at how supply and demand affect prices and quantities.
- Biology: In cellular biology, the micro perspective examines the structure and function of cells, looking at how they interact with each other and their environment.
- Software Development: At the coding level, developers use a micro perspective to write and debug code, ensuring that individual components function correctly.
- Project Management: A micro view helps managers focus on specific tasks and milestones, ensuring that all details are addressed and deadlines are met.
One of the primary benefits of the micro perspective is its ability to provide a detailed understanding of a system. This allows for precise problem-solving and optimization. However, it can also be a limitation, as the micro perspective may overlook the broader context and interactions between components.

Case Study: Software Development
In software development, the macro vs micro debate is particularly relevant. Developers must balance the need for a high-level architectural view with the detailed work of coding and debugging. Let's explore how both perspectives are applied in this field:
- Macro Perspective: At the architectural level, developers design systems that can scale and integrate with other components. This involves creating a high-level blueprint that outlines the system's structure, components, and interactions.
- Micro Perspective: At the coding level, developers write and debug code, ensuring that individual components function correctly. This involves a detailed understanding of programming languages, algorithms, and data structures.
By combining both perspectives, developers can create robust and scalable software systems. The macro perspective provides a holistic view of the system, ensuring that all components work together towards the project's goals. The micro perspective provides a detailed understanding of individual components, allowing for precise problem-solving and optimization.
For example, consider a web application that allows users to upload and share photos. At the macro level, developers would design the system architecture, including the database, server, and client components. At the micro level, developers would write code to handle file uploads, user authentication, and data storage.
By integrating both perspectives, developers can ensure that the web application is scalable, secure, and user-friendly.
